What is the largest energy storage system in the world?
8. Energy Storage (PHES) • The PHES systems are the largest energy storage systems of the world having 125 GW worldwide nearly 96% of the world's electric storage capacity and 3% of the global generation capacity.

What is a pumped storage hydroelectric power plant?
A pumped storage hydroelectric power plant stores electricity by pumping water during off-peak times. In such a plant, the stored water can be utilized to generate electricity. The hydroelectric power plant can store electricity in Megawatts (MW) or even Gigawatts (GW). The potential and kinetic energy of the stored water is then converted into electric energy.
